What causes gate latch failures in Fayetteville, and how does KLH Construction fix them?

Gate latch failures often result from sagging hinges, misaligned posts, or rust from humidity common in Northwest Arkansas. KLH Construction inspects the entire gate assembly, realigns posts, replaces worn hardware, and adjusts the frame to ensure the latch engages properly. This restores security and ease of use.

How can I tell if a cracked fence panel needs replacement rather than repair?

Signs that a panel needs replacement include multiple cracks running through the wood, rot at the base, or splintering that compromises structural integrity. If the damage is isolated to one or two boards, a repair may suffice. KLH Construction evaluates the extent of the damage and recommends the most cost-effective solution, whether it's a targeted repair or a full panel replacement.

What is the best solution for preventing fence damage during Fayetteville’s stormy seasons?

Regular maintenance is key. KLH Construction recommends checking for loose nails, rotting posts, and gaps in panels before spring storms. For vulnerable areas, adding extra bracing or replacing thin panels with more durable materials like treated wood or vinyl can prevent future cracking and latch issues.
